Uzbekistan and France strengthen partnership in early childhood and school education

PARIS, March 27. /Dunyo IA/. Minister of Preschool and School Education of Uzbekistan  E’zozxon Karimova, who was on a visit to Paris, held a meeting with the heads of leading French educational and publishing organizations, reports Dunyo IA correspondent.

During the dialogues, parties discussed issues regarding the development of French language instruction within the education system, introduction of modern teaching materials and the application of advanced international experience in preschool education.

Specifically, during the meeting with the leadership of “Groupe Hachette Livre”, they explored prospects for adapting the content of specialized French language textbooks to meet the national educational standards and curricula of Uzbekistan.

Additionally, the parties discussed the gradual implementation of modern teaching aids in preschool institutions and the realization of joint professional development programs for teachers.

Furthermore, Minister E’zozxon Karimova held talks with Nathalie Lesselin, the founder of “Kokoro Lingua”, a company specializing in educational technologies.

The focus of the parties was on monitoring joint educational programs, developing new curricula for preschool preparatory groups and the international certification of educators. They also discussed launching pilot French language clubs at the “Kelajak” (Future) centers.

Following the meetings, parties reached an agreement to further deepen practical cooperation in preschool and school education, implement specific joint projects in stages and strengthen the legal framework for bilateral collaboration.
